Plan Your Visit: Hours, Parking, Pace

Plan Your Visit: Hours, Parking, Pace
© Birrieria Familia Castro

Birrieria Familia Castro runs on a focused schedule: closed Mondays; open 9 AM–5 PM Tuesday through Saturday, and 9 AM–3 PM Sunday. The dining room is compact, and street parking along Vineland Avenue can be tight—arrive early, carpool, or plan for a short walk. Expect a line around lunch; the wait reflects constant turnover and freshness. Call ahead for timing or consider carryout. Prices sit comfortably at $10–20, a strong value for the quality.
